Date of General Election

[Special to “Northern Advocate” 3 * CHRISTCHURCH, This Day.

All rumours as to the date of the general election being fixed already were discounted by the Minister of Finance, the Hon. Walter Nash, when he arrived on a visit to Christchurch. “It depends on Parliament,” said Mr Nash, “and we are not Parliamentonly a part oil it.” At mention of two current rumours that, the general election would be held during the later halt of October, and that it would be held early in November. Mr Nash laughed. “Yes, one is as good as the other’,” he said. “It will be either about the end of October or early in November.”
